Only 42,000 Miles! - L98 5.7L Tuned Port Injection V8 Engine - 4-Speed Automatic - 5-Spoke Aluminum Wheels - Glass T-Tops - Upgraded Alpine Stereo System - Finished in Flame Red - Black InteriorThe Fox Body Mustang was introduced in the late 70's and the third generation Camaro followed just a few years later. The muscle cars were back, and the fight for the top was on. Chevrolet's most potent punch was the IROC-Z. If the Z-28 was the performance model, the IROC was a whole new world. IROC stands “International Race of Champions” of which the Camaro was the winner of for 12 times in a row from 1975 to 1989. Basically, it was the champion Camaro race car, made for the street. Under the hood sits the powerful L98 Tuned Port Injection 5.7L (or 350C.I.) V8 engine mated to a 4-speed automatic transmission, and clocks in at a mere 42,000 miles.
